|  | /** | ||||||
|  |  * [1387] Sort Integers by The Power Value | ||||||
|  |  */ | ||||||
|  | pub struct Solution {} | ||||||
|  |  | ||||||
|  | // submission codes start here | ||||||
|  | use std::collections::HashMap; | ||||||
|  |  | ||||||
|  | impl Solution { | ||||||
|  |     pub fn get_kth(lo: i32, hi: i32, k: i32) -> i32 { | ||||||
|  |         let mut memo = HashMap::new(); | ||||||
|  |         memo.insert(1, 0); | ||||||
|  |  | ||||||
|  |         let mut array: Vec<(i32, i32)> = | ||||||
|  |             (lo..=hi).map(|x| (Self::search(x, &mut memo), x)).collect(); | ||||||
|  |         array.sort_unstable(); | ||||||
|  |  | ||||||
|  |         array[k as usize - 1].1 | ||||||
|  |     } | ||||||
|  |  | ||||||
|  |     fn search(x: i32, memo: &mut HashMap<i32, i32>) -> i32 { | ||||||
|  |         if let Some(&result) = memo.get(&x) { | ||||||
|  |             return result; | ||||||
|  |         } | ||||||
|  |  | ||||||
|  |         let result = if x % 2 == 0 { | ||||||
|  |             Self::search(x / 2, memo) + 1 | ||||||
|  |         } else { | ||||||
|  |             Self::search((x * 3 + 1) / 2, memo) + 2 | ||||||
|  |         }; | ||||||
|  |  | ||||||
|  |         memo.insert(x, result); | ||||||
|  |         result | ||||||
|  |     } | ||||||
|  | } | ||||||
|  |  | ||||||
|  | // submission codes end | ||||||
